West Indies had a decent lead but Pakistan came back well with the bat. It was their skipper who played a good knock and he was well supported by Mohammad Rizwan and Faheem Ashraf. They collapsed at the start of Day 4 and they eventually gave a target of 168. Jayden Seales was brilliant with the ball for the hosts. He became the youngest bowler to pick up a 5-fer for West Indies and he was helped by Kemar Roach. In the end, it was a very good performance.

When West Indies came out to bat, it was Kraigg Brathwaite who led the team with the bat as he scored 97 and was the reason that they managed a lead. Jason Holder was the other batter who played a fine knock. Pakistan's bowling was good with Shaheen Afridi and Mohammad Abbas being the pick of the bowlers. Faheem Ashraf too was decent.

Story of the match, After opting to bowl first, West Indies bowled superbly to bowl out Pakistan for just 217. Jayden  Seales and Kemar Roach were stars with the ball as they had 5 wickets among them. For Pakistan, Fawad Alam and Faheem Ashraf were the only ones who got going and if not for them, they would have finished with a very low score.

We have just witnessed a thriller and who told Test matches are boring? The Men in Maroon have gone 1-0 in the 2-game Test series. A hard-fought win for West Indies in the end! They were looking down and out at 114 for 7 but the lower order came to the party and took them home. This will be good for their confidence going forward and they have opened their account in the second cycle of the WTC. Earlier in the day, West Indies were 3 down for 16 runs.  Then it was a partnership between Roston Chase and Jermaine Blackwood that hold the game for the Windies. The former departed and the wickets started tumbling. Blackwood went on to score a half century but he too departed. Holder played a small cameo and went back. Joshua Da Silva and Kemar Roach stitched a partnership but Da Silva departed at the wrong time. It was then the Heroics of Roach that came into play. He was well supported by Warrican and Seales and they won.
